Themis Medicare Ltd
Glance View
Themis Medicare Ltd. is a holding company, which engages in the manufacture of pharmaceutical products. The company is headquartered in Mumbai, Maharashtra. The company went IPO on 2007-04-02. The firm is focused on the formulation and active pharmaceutical ingredients (API) activity. Its product category includes star products, differential products, and APIs. Its star products include OD-LM (Levocetrizine 5 mg + Montelukast 10 mg), Medzol (Midazolam hydrochloride 1 ml, 5ml and 10 ml), Cisatra (Cisatracurium 2 mg/ml), and Aquadol (Diclofenac sodium 75mg/ml). Its differential products include Enterofizz-EL (Bacillus clausii + Electrolytes) and Etojet (Etoricoxib 90mg/ml). Its APIs products include Simvastatin, Ketamine Hcl, and Isosorbide Di Methyl Ether (THEMISOL).The Company’s manufacturing locations in India are situated at Vapi, Haridwar and Hyderabad. The firm markets in over 44 countries. Its subsidiaries include Artemis Biotech Limited, Themis Lifestyle Private Limited, and Carpo Medical Limited (UK).
What is Insider Trading?
Insider trading refers to the buying or selling of a company’s stock by individuals with access to non-public, material information about the company.
While legal insider trading occurs when insiders follow disclosure rules, illegal insider trading involves trading based on confidential information and is prohibited by law.
Why is Insider Trading Important?
It isn't a coincidence that corporate executives seem to always buy at the right times. After all, they have access to every bit of company information you could ever want.
However, the fact that company executives have unique insights doesn't mean that individual investors are always left in the dark. Insider trading data is out there for all who want to use it.
Insiders might sell their shares for any number of reasons, but they buy them for only one: they think the price will rise.
